[quote=Anonymous]I love the story. I once read another story similar back spring 2013 a young male teacher in Long Beach NY bought a tiny 700 SF Sandy damaged home no basement on a street so narrow no parking or standing allowed and he had no driveway or backyard. The house was condemned he found out after his rock bottom purchase. He could not afford to demo home, could not afford permits and no way to get a truck on block. It turns out Long Beach has three day a week public garbage pickup a max 4 cans per house. The kid over summer slowly threw entire house in garbage cans piece by piece till Labor Day house was gone. It was hilarious. I recall article ended he was going to leave plot empty 2-4 years then buy small modular house he can put on plot as he can only close Street a few hours. Those tiny plots are a challenge. I recall he had a 30x50 plot. [/quote]
